Formally known as Dainty & Downing, in 2020 following an extensive refurbishment, the premises were renamed J. R. Jones & Co. (Dudley) to bring it in line with our other funeral home of the same name in Gornal.
G. S. Dainty and Sons were acquired in 2007 and merged with our existing office in Kates Hill called ‘John Downing’ to call the business ‘Dainty & Downing’. The office on St Johns Road was closed and relocated to 89 Dixon’s Green Road; G S Dainty’s existing property. Following our recent refurbishment, there is now a comfortable arranging office for families to meet and discuss their requirements along with two large chapels of rest which can be used to hold small funeral services if required. We also have plenty of onsite parking available for visitors.
